Population By Race and Ethnicity in Cape May, NJ in 2011

Updated on June 16, 2025.

Based on the US Census Vintage data estimates, in 2011, the 96,522 population of Cape May County, New Jersey comprised of 6,230 people who identified as Hispanic (6.45%), and 90,292 people who identified as Non-Hispanic (93.55%).

Race: The White Alone population was the largest racial group in Cape May County, New Jersey with a population of 88,904 (92.11%); Black or African American Alone population was the second largest racial group with a population of 4,755 (4.93%); and Two Or More Races was the third largest racial group with a population of 1,570 (1.63%).

Ethnicity: The White Alone - Non Hispanic population was the largest ethnic group in Cape May County, New Jersey in 2011, with a population of 83,753 (86.77%); the second largest ethnic group was White Alone - Hispanic with a population of 5,151 (5.34%); and the third largest ethnic group was Black or African American Alone - Non Hispanic with a population of 4,130 (4.28%).

Population By Race in Cape May , NJ in 2011
Race Population Percentage
Black or African American Alone 4,755 4.93%
White Alone 88,904 92.11%
American Indian and Alaska Native Alone 328 0.34%
Asian Alone 908 0.94%
Native Hawaiian And Pacific Islander Alone 57 0.06%
Two Or More Races 1,570 1.63%
Population By Ethnicity in Cape May , NJ in 2011
Ethnicity Population Percentage
Black or African American Alone - Hispanic 625 0.65%
White Alone - Hispanic 5,151 5.34%
American Indian and Alaska Native Alone - Hispanic 176 0.18%
Asian Alone - Hispanic 38 0.04%
Native Hawaiian And Pacific Islander Alone - Hispanic 21 0.02%
Two Or More Races - Hispanic 219 0.23%
Black or African American Alone - Non Hispanic 4,130 4.28%
White Alone - Non Hispanic 83,753 86.77%
American Indian and Alaska Native Alone - Non Hispanic 152 0.16%
Asian Alone - Non Hispanic 870 0.9%
Native Hawaiian And Pacific Islander Alone - Non Hispanic 36 0.04%
Two Or More Races - Non Hispanic 1,351 1.4%
